Five LWC track and field athletes at NAIA championships The Lindsey Wilson College women's indoor track and field team is set to compete at the 2014 NAIA Women's Indoor Track and Field National Championships hosted by the SPIRE Institute, 5201 Spire Circle, Geneva, Ohio which began on Thursday, March 6, 2014. Friday, March 7, 2014 - At 11amCT - 3,000 Meter Race Walk Final - Reini Brickson, Jourdann Green, Amanda Bland. At 12pm noon CT - Long Jump Prelim and Final - Janice Brown. Saturday, March 8, 2014, 9amCT - Triple Jump Prelim and Final - Janice Brown, Kimberley Stevens. - from Charles Balcom This story was posted on 2014-03-07 03:06:07
